How much does it cost to rent a home in Oxford?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Oxford 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,357 | $1,850 | $3,800 |
| Oxford 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,614 | $1,700 | $3,500 |
| Oxford 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,893 | $2,500 | $7,500 |
| Oxford 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,033 | $3,400 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Oxford
What type of rentals are currently available in Oxford?
There are currently 63 Apartments for Rent in Oxford, CT with pricing that ranges from $1,250 to $3,205. There are also 53 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Oxford ranging from $1,650 to $17,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Oxford?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Oxford ranges from $1,650 to $17,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,006.
